Ir para conteúdo
Fórum Script Brasil
  • 0

Exibir Conteudo De Tabela Em Html


searching_

Pergunta

Pessoal Boa Tarde!

seguinte... tenho um código aqui que exibe o conteudo de variáveis em html. É bem básico porque eu tow começando agora!

switch ($_GET['id']){
default: $id = '<table> conteudo html</table>';
break;
}

Só que ... estou precisando exibir o conteudo de uma tabela do banco de dados dentro desse html e não sei nem por onde começar...

sei que agente usa o "SELECT * FROM nomde_da_tabela" e tals... mas como fazer isso dentro de um código html que está dentro de um php? deu pra entender?

walew!

Link para o comentário
Compartilhar em outros sites

11 respostass a esta questão

Posts Recomendados

  • 0

Humm... tente assim só pra exibir:

<?
include"conexao.php"; 

$sql = mysql_query("SELECT * FROM tabela");
while($x = mysql_fetch_array($sql)){ 
echo'
<table width="500" border="1" align="center" cellpadding="0" cellspacing="0" bordercolor="#F4F4F4">
    <tr>
      <td><div align="center"><strong><font size="2" face="Arial, Helvetica, sans-serif">Mostrar Cadastro</font></strong></div></td>
    </tr>
    <tr>
      <td><table width="500" border="0" cellspacing="0" cellpadding="0">
          <tr> 
            <td width="78"><strong><font color="#999999" size="2" face="Arial, Helvetica, sans-serif">Negocio:</font></strong></td>
            <td width="263"><strong><font color="#009900" size="1" face="verdana">'.$x['negocio'].'</font></strong></td>
          </tr>
          <tr> 
            <td><strong><font color="#999999" size="2" face="Arial, Helvetica, sans-serif">Im&oacute;vel 
              :</font></strong></td>
            <td><strong><font color="#009900" size="1" face="verdana">'.$x['tipo_imovel'].'</font></strong></td>
          </tr>
</table></td>
  </tr>
</table><br>
';
} 
?>

Tenta ai ;)

Link para o comentário
Compartilhar em outros sites

  • 0

TRanquilo.. desse jeitim ai vai sim...

só que ...

como faço para exibir o conteúdo dessa tabela no html?

assim:

switch ($_GET['id']){
default: $id = '<table> <?
                 include"conect.php"; 
                 $sql = mysql_query("SELECT * FROM tabela");
                 while($var = mysql_fetch_array($sql)){ 
                 echo $var[\'celula\'];
                  }
                 </table>';
break;
}

entende?! Não acontece... Tem outra forma?!

Link para o comentário
Compartilhar em outros sites

  • 0

Tipo não too entendendo muitoo ^_^ tipo o lance que você quer é igual ao que eu postei não é??? só que você quer tentar fazer dessa forma que você postou ai em cima não é isso que você está querendo dizer??

Link para o comentário
Compartilhar em outros sites

  • 0

será que o problema não vem por causa das aspas? ou talvez por causa da variável $var, creio que não pode usar esse nome numa variável... tente essa base:

include('connect.php');

$sql = mysql_query("SELECT * FROM tabela");

while ($res = mysql_fetch_array($sql)) {

echo $res['celula'].'<br>';

}

Link para o comentário
Compartilhar em outros sites

  • 0

Certo, +/-...

Vê só, nesse caso se usa aquela barra invertida antes da aspa simples ou não? Por que, apesar de ser um código php, ele está inserido no html. Ex.:

assim:

include('connect.php');
$sql = mysql_query("SELECT * FROM tabela");

while ($res = mysql_fetch_array($sql)) {
echo $res['celula'].'<br>';
}
ou assim:
include(\'connect.php\');
$sql = mysql_query("SELECT * FROM tabela");

while ($res = mysql_fetch_array($sql)) {
echo $res[\'celula\'].\'<br>\';
}

Link para o comentário
Compartilhar em outros sites

  • 0

Certo, +/-...

Vê só, nesse caso se usa aquela barra invertida antes da aspa simples ou não? Por que, apesar de ser um código php, ele está inserido no html. Ex.:

assim:

include('connect.php');
$sql = mysql_query("SELECT * FROM tabela");

while ($res = mysql_fetch_array($sql)) {
echo $res['celula'].'<br>';
}
Tenta assim:
include('connect.php');
$sql = mysql_query("SELECT * FROM tabela");

while ($res = mysql_fetch_array($sql)) {
echo '.$res['celula'].'<br>';
}

nas minhas imgs eu faço assim:

<img src="img/'.$x['foto'].'" width="60"> pra aparecer a img, tenta ai agora ;)

Link para o comentário
Compartilhar em outros sites

  • 0

::frenetico:: , tranquilo . consegui fazer do jeito que você fez, só que...

o código php tem que estar dentro do html definido pela variavel. Ex.:

<?
switch ($_GET['id']){
default: $id = '<table> <?
                     include('conect.php');
                     $sql = mysql_query("SELECT * FROM tabela");
                     while ($res = mysql_fetch_array($sql)) {
                     echo $res['celula'].'<br>';
                      }
                     ?>
                      </table>';
break;
}
?>

Link para o comentário
Compartilhar em outros sites

  • 0

Tenta ai mais uma vez ^_^:

<?
include("conect.php");

$_GET['id'] = 8;

$sql = mysql_query("SELECT * from tabela WHERE id_artigo = '{$_GET['id']}'") or die (mysql_error());
echo "<select name='txt_atitulo'>";
while($x = mysql_fetch_array($sql)) {
  echo "<option value='{$x['id_artigo']}'>{$x['txt_atitulo']}</option>";
}
echo "</select>";
?>

Consegui pensar nesse jeito ai <_<

Link para o comentário
Compartilhar em outros sites

  • 0

Eu acho que entendi o que ele quis dizer...

Ele tá querendo que o include(conect.php) esteja dentro da variável que ele está declarando alí.

Tenta assim, cara:

<?
switch ($_GET['id']){
default: $id = '<table>' .
                     include("conect.php");
                     $sql = mysql_query("SELECT * FROM tabela");
                     while ($res = mysql_fetch_array($sql)) {
                       $res['celula'] . ' <br> ' .
                     }
                     . '</table>';
break;
}
?>
Eu não sei se funciona, nunca testei. Mas acho que , se for, é assim. Mas uma coisa: por que o include e o mysql_query têm que estar alí dentro? Poderia se fazer assim:
<?
$id = "";
switch ($_GET['id']){
default: {
                     include("conect.php");
                     $sql = mysql_query("SELECT * FROM tabela");
                     while ($res = mysql_fetch_array($sql)) {
                       $id .= $res['celula'] . ' <br> '; 
                     }
break;
}
?>
<table>
<?=$id?>
</table>

Mas tenta o jeito que mandei antes.

Link para o comentário
Compartilhar em outros sites

Participe da discussão

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.

Visitante
Responder esta pergunta...

×   Você colou conteúdo com formatação.   Remover formatação

  Apenas 75 emoticons são permitidos.

×   Seu link foi incorporado automaticamente.   Exibir como um link em vez disso

×   Seu conteúdo anterior foi restaurado.   Limpar Editor

×   Você não pode colar imagens diretamente. Carregar ou inserir imagens do URL.



  • Estatísticas dos Fóruns

    • Tópicos
      152,3k
    • Posts
      652,3k
×
×
  • Criar Novo...